Does Pet Insurance Cover Pre-Existing Conditions?
This is the most important limitation to understand before you enroll a pet, and it's also the biggest reason enrolling early matters so much. The honest answer: no, pre-existing conditions are almost universally excluded from pet insurance coverage, across virtually every carrier.
What actually counts as "pre-existing"
A pre-existing condition is generally anything your pet showed symptoms of, was diagnosed with, or was treated for before the policy started, or during an initial waiting period after enrollment. This applies even if the condition wasn't formally diagnosed yet, if there's a documented symptom in their vet records before coverage began, it can still be treated as pre-existing.
Why this makes timing so important
Since pre-existing conditions are excluded almost universally, the best time to enroll a pet is while they're young and healthy, before anything shows up in their medical history. Waiting until a pet is older, or until after a health scare, means whatever's already surfaced by then likely won't be covered going forward.
Are any pre-existing conditions ever covered?
Some carriers distinguish between curable and incurable pre-existing conditions. A condition that was fully resolved and symptom-free for a certain period (like a past injury or a curable infection) may become eligible for coverage again after that clean period. Chronic or incurable conditions generally remain excluded permanently. This varies significantly by carrier, so it's worth asking directly rather than assuming.
What this means practically
If your pet already has a diagnosed condition, pet insurance won't help with that specific issue, but it can still provide real value for anything unrelated that comes up in the future. It's not all-or-nothing.
